As you take steps to move to study at Queen’s Belfast, the Nigerian Society is a platform to welcome you to a home away from home.
Through events, workshops, seminars etc., the Nigerian Society creates opportunities to meet fellow Nigerians and assist one another to settle well into the University and also facilitate easy integration of Nigerian students arriving at the host community, Belfast, for the first time.
Standard membership is open to current Nigerian students, and Associate membership is available to graduates, non-students, academic staff, union staff, students from another university, and anyone who is willing to share in the Nigerian culture.
